Overview

Power Schottky diodes are specialized semiconductor devices designed for high-power applications. Unlike standard PN junction diodes, they utilize a metal-semiconductor junction (Schottky barrier) which provides superior performance in terms of forward voltage drop and switching speed. These components are essential in modern power electronics, particularly where energy efficiency and rapid switching are critical. They are commonly found in power supplies, inverters, and DC-DC converters across various industries including automotive, renewable energy, and industrial automation.

Structure and Working Principle

The power Schottky diode consists of a metal (typically platinum or tungsten) in contact with a lightly doped semiconductor material (usually silicon or gallium arsenide). This creates a Schottky barrier at the junction, which is lower than the potential barrier in conventional PN junctions. When forward biased, electrons can easily cross this barrier, resulting in very low forward voltage drop (typically 0.15-0.45V). The absence of minority carrier storage enables extremely fast switching speeds, often in the nanosecond range. Under reverse bias, the Schottky barrier prevents current flow, though the reverse leakage current is typically higher than in PN junction diodes.

Key Features

The most distinctive feature of power Schottky diodes is their exceptionally low forward voltage drop, which significantly reduces power losses in high-current applications. This makes them ideal for efficiency-critical systems. They also offer extremely fast switching capabilities, with recovery times much shorter than conventional diodes. However, they typically have higher reverse leakage current and lower maximum reverse voltage ratings compared to PN junction diodes. Modern power Schottky diodes often incorporate advanced packaging techniques to improve thermal performance and current handling capacity.

Application Areas

Power Schottky diodes find extensive use in switch-mode power supplies (SMPS) where their fast switching and low losses improve overall efficiency. They are particularly valuable in high-frequency DC-DC converters. In renewable energy systems, they're used in solar panel bypass diodes and power conditioning equipment. Automotive applications include alternator rectifiers and electric vehicle power systems. They're also employed in voltage clamping circuits, reverse polarity protection, and RF applications where their fast switching is advantageous.

Maintenance and Precautions

Proper thermal management is crucial for power Schottky diodes. Excessive junction temperatures can significantly increase leakage current and reduce device lifespan. Adequate heat sinking and proper PCB layout are essential. Avoid exceeding the maximum ratings for forward current, reverse voltage, and junction temperature. When soldering, follow manufacturer recommendations regarding temperature profiles to prevent thermal damage. In high-frequency applications, consider parasitic inductance and capacitance effects on circuit performance.
